General Information about #2127AA
The hexadecimal color #2127AA, also referred to as Torea Bay, is a dark shade of blue. It is composed of 12.9% red, 15.3% green, and 66.7% blue. In the RGB color space, it has values of R:33, G:39, B:170. This color is often associated with depth, stability, and trust. In color psychology, blue is generally perceived as calming and reliable. The hex color #2127AA, also known as Torea Bay, presents some accessibility challenges, particularly for users with visual impairments. Its relatively low luminance value of 7% means that text rendered in this color requires a very light foreground color to ensure sufficient contrast. A cont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for normal text and 3:1 for large text to comply with WCAG 2.1 AA standards. When using #2127AA as a background, pairing it with white (#FFFFFF) or a very light gray is advisable. Conversely, avoid using dark text colors on this background. Careful consideration of color combinations is essential to ensure that content is perceivable and usable for all individuals, including those with color vision deficiencies or low vision.
